Output c8ddc71d1e97ffa63b847989099778434e0c6d0305a8a7184f63d7e3626aa1d1:0

value
173693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e49da5304edc923cc9e5cea725a80ffe7d326c6b OP_EQUAL
address
3NXpqfbtq6SV8AJ5hWjhVteR3nP1z39JZB
transaction
c8ddc71d1e97ffa63b847989099778434e0c6d0305a8a7184f63d7e3626aa1d1
confirmations
257051
spent
true